SCHNEIDER TRIO. PROGRAMME FOR THE

SECOND CONCERT

The second Hongkong concert of the talented Schneider Trio will take place to-morrow, at 0.20 p.m., at the Helena May Institute. The following will be the programme: 1-Tru in B Flat Major, Op. 97.

OPIUM RUNNING AMERICAN SENTENCED TO TWO YEARS.

Shanghai, Apr. 18.

He was sentenced by Judge Purdy in the U.S. court to-day to two years' imprisonment on each count, the sentences to run con- currently. He will serve the sen tence in the McNeil Island Peni- | tentiary-Reuter,
